Tender Description
This tender invites qualified contractors to undertake the construction of a road network at TIAP Gwadar, including routes from FOB Gate to PSO Gate, PSO Gate to Apron, ATC Gate to Fire Road, and Mess to Fire Station. The project demands expertise in civil engineering and road construction, focusing on durable materials suitable for coastal and desert conditions in Gwadar. The site presents challenges such as soil stabilization and drainage management, requiring contractors to have solid PEC credentials and experience in similar infrastructure projects.
Contractors must hold a valid Pakistan Engineering Council registration in at least C-4 Category and be registered with the Federal Board of Revenue. The tender emphasizes compliance with PEC and FBR requirements for the fiscal year 2025-26, including submission of Earnest Money in the form of a Pay Order or Bank Draft from a scheduled bank. Bidders should ensure their technical and financial bids meet all stipulated conditions to avoid disqualification.
The submission deadline is set for 1st April 2026, with bid opening scheduled shortly after. Bids must be submitted both electronically via the PPRA E-PAD System and physically to the Divisional Engineer ES (Civil), Makran Division, NGIAP Gwadar.
